Bitcoin Price Plunge: What Shocked BTC Below $115,000?
Main Idea
Bitcoin's price dropped below $115,000, raising concerns about market stability, with factors like macroeconomic trends, regulatory news, whale movements, and market sentiment influencing the volatility.
Key Points
1. Bitcoin's price fell to $114,940.5 on Binance USDT, marking a shift in market sentiment.
2. Key factors influencing Bitcoin's volatility include macroeconomic trends, regulatory news, whale movements, and market sentiment.
3. Market sentiment tools like the Crypto Fear & Greed Index highlight investor psychology's impact on price movements.
4. Technological developments, such as Bitcoin halving, can also influence price trends.
5. Strategies like Dollar-Cost Averaging (DCA) and robust risk management are recommended for navigating Bitcoin's volatility.
